Replace Undefined/Blank with a value in Beast Mode
Hi,
I am calculating accuracy with a formula inside Beast Mode:
(A - F) / A * 100.
There are few instances where the denominator is 0.
For those instances, I am getting blank values as shown below:
I want to replace the blank/undefined with a different value
I tried to use the CASE and IFNULL BeastMode functions but that did not work.

Here's what I've done in the past that has worked. Call out the denominator as zero calulcation first, then go on to the calculation if it's fine.
CASE
WHEN IFNULL(SUM(`AdjustedSalesRevenue),0) = 0 THEN 0
ELSE
[calculation]
END
Does something like that work for you?
